What is it that girls talk about? The answer may very well be absolutely everything. Topics frequently range from husbands, to kids, to friends, to family, to politics, to fashion, to celebrities. Nothing is sacred.
This same “anything goes” approach also seems to apply to the blogosphere. Blogging is a means for women to declare to the world what they are going through and to find others in a similar situation.
However, what if we could take the connections that we have formed with one another as bloggers one step farther? What if we could finally see and hear the people behind the posts that we read?
That’s where Chick Chat comes in. Chick Chat is a semimonthly post where the ladies from the Three Bay B Chicks and Hot Chocolate Caramel Mocha will film themselves chatting on a particular topic. To make things more interesting, we will be linking to three different blogs who have also filmed their own video segment in response to our conversation.
